it might've been a little better to at least disassemble the caliper from the hubs and paint them off the car. If it were me I'd wire wheel brush the caliper and bracket down and then use a grey primer coat, a red base coat, then using stencil letters place the letters "BREMBO" on the caliper, cover with silver top coat and then peel off stickers to reveal the red lettering. Then cover everything in a coat or two of clear coat. It'll last longer that way.
